A downtown State College food truck festival scheduled for this weekend has been moved to August.
Housing Transitions’ Food Truck Rally in the Valley is now set for noon to 3 p.m. on Sunday, Aug. 27, on the 200 block of South Allen Street, according to a post on the nonprofit organization’s Facebook page.
Originally scheduled for April 30, the festival was first postponed to May 21 because of heavy rain before being moved to Aug. 27. The new date will fall during a busier time in State College, following the first week of classes for Penn State’s fall semester.
The Food Truck Rally in the Valley will feature multiple food trucks, along with activities, live music by acoustic rock duo Hops & Vines and raffles.
Sales from raffle tickets and a portion of sales from food trucks will benefit Housing Transitions, a State College-based organization that provides housing programs for individuals and families facing homelessness and housing insecurity throughout Centre County.
